Protein in Urine (Proteinuria)

Protein in urine, also known as proteinuria, is a condition where an excess amount of protein is present in the urine. It can be a sign of kidney damage or other serious health conditions. Typically, small amounts of protein are present in the urine, but when there is a higher level, it can indicate an underlying issue.

Proteinuria may occur due to various reasons including kidney disease, hypertension, or diabetes. The presence of protein in urine can also be temporary, caused by stress, exercise, or infection.
